跨平台IM如何与其他社交平台互通?

随着互联网技术的不断发展,社交平台已经成为人们日常生活中不可或缺的一部分。而跨平台即时通讯(IM)作为一种便捷的沟通方式,也越来越受到用户的青睐。然而,如何在保证用户隐私和安全的前提下,实现跨平台IM与其他社交平台的互通,成为了当前亟待解决的问题。本文将从以下几个方面探讨跨平台IM如何与其他社交平台互通。

一、技术层面

  1. 开放API接口

为了实现跨平台IM与其他社交平台的互通,可以采用开放API接口的方式。通过开发统一的API接口,使得不同社交平台可以方便地接入跨平台IM系统,实现消息的互通。


  1. 标准化协议

在技术层面,跨平台IM与其他社交平台互通需要遵循一定的标准化协议。例如,可以使用XMPP(可扩展消息和 Presence协议)作为通信协议,该协议具有跨平台、安全、易于扩展等特点。


  1. 数据同步

为了实现跨平台IM与其他社交平台的互通,需要实现用户数据同步。通过数据同步,用户在各个社交平台上的联系人、聊天记录等信息可以实时更新,保证用户在不同平台上的体验一致性。

二、业务层面

  1. 账号互通

实现跨平台IM与其他社交平台的互通,首先要实现账号互通。用户可以在不同社交平台上使用同一账号登录,方便用户在不同平台之间切换。


  1. 消息互通

在业务层面,跨平台IM与其他社交平台互通的关键在于实现消息互通。通过技术手段,使得不同社交平台之间的消息可以无缝传输,保证用户在不同平台上的沟通体验。


  1. 功能融合

为了提高用户体验,跨平台IM可以与其他社交平台的功能进行融合。例如,将朋友圈、微博等社交平台的内容同步到IM中,让用户在聊天过程中可以方便地查看和分享。

三、安全与隐私保护

  1. 数据加密

在实现跨平台IM与其他社交平台互通的过程中,数据安全至关重要。采用数据加密技术,确保用户在各个平台之间的通信内容不被窃取和篡改。


  1. 隐私保护

为了保护用户隐私,跨平台IM在与其他社交平台互通时,需要严格遵守相关法律法规,确保用户个人信息不被泄露。


  1. 权限控制

在跨平台IM与其他社交平台互通的过程中,需要对用户权限进行严格控制。例如,对于不同社交平台之间的消息互通,可以设置消息可见范围,确保用户隐私得到保护。

四、案例分析

以我国某知名跨平台IM为例,该平台实现了与微信、QQ、微博等社交平台的互通。以下是该平台在实现互通过程中的一些亮点:

  1. 账号互通:用户可以使用同一账号登录跨平台IM,实现与其他社交平台的互通。

  2. 消息互通:该平台采用XMPP协议,实现与微信、QQ、微博等社交平台的消息互通。

  3. 功能融合:跨平台IM将朋友圈、微博等内容同步到聊天界面,方便用户在聊天过程中查看和分享。

  4. 安全与隐私保护:该平台采用数据加密技术,确保用户在各个平台之间的通信内容安全;同时,严格遵守相关法律法规,保护用户隐私。

总之,跨平台IM与其他社交平台的互通是一个复杂的过程,需要从技术、业务、安全等多个层面进行综合考虑。通过开放API接口、标准化协议、数据同步等技术手段,以及账号互通、消息互通、功能融合等业务创新,实现跨平台IM与其他社交平台的互通,将为用户提供更加便捷、高效的沟通体验。同时,加强安全与隐私保护,确保用户在使用过程中放心、安心。

猜你喜欢:IM软件